First images of comet #3I/ATLAS from Europe's Mars orbiters 😍

Observing the comet from 30 million km away, #ExoMars reveals the halo of gas and dust surrounding the comet's nucleus.

Introductory astronomy ended well; we finished by walking through the Drake equation, and the class’ estimates gave us a very low probability of life in our galaxy.
